I need to preform a emerge --sync on a system that has not been sync'd to an outside mirror for quite a long time. I did this because I had a desriable blend of packages and did not want to tamper with it.I know that by preforming an emerge --sync, a system tends to loose its old ebuilds having them replaced with newer ebuilds.
Anyway, I was reading thru the gentoo docs and it appears that if I would like to preform an emerge --sync (to get the new ebuilds) but still maintain the older ebuilds currently on my system, then I should declare the PORTAGE_RSYNC_OPTS variable without the --delete and --delete-after options. Normally these two options, --delete and --delete-after, are default options meanig that if you do not declare your PORTAGE_RSYNC_OPTS variable in /etc/make.conf, then these two parameters are automatically passed (ie. turned on whenever preforming an emerge --sync).
## Note the absence of --delete and --delete-after in /etc/make.conf
Code: |
PORTAGE_RSYNC_OPTS="--recursive --links --safe-links --perms --times --compress --force --whole-file --stats --timeout=180 "
|
Now this is how I currently think I can preform and an emerge --sync without loosing my existing ebuilds, but I was hoping that someone could confirm that my theory is correct ... who knows ... maybe someone has done this before??

It looks like emerge may complain:
Quote: | WARNING: adding required option --exclude='/distfiles' not included in PORTAGE_RSYNC_OPTS (can be overridden with --exclude='!')
WARNING: adding required option --exclude='/local' not included in PORTAGE_RSYNC_OPTS (can be overridden with --exclude='!')
WARNING: adding required option --exclude='/packages' not included in PORTAGE_RSYNC_OPTS (can be overridden with --exclude='!')
|
but you can test your theory out by adding --dry-run.
It looks that your change will do what you want. |

So far I have taken the plunge and attempted this .. I've preformed about three emerge --sync's on three diifferent systems ..each with the configuration specified ( read original first post) in /etc/make.conf.
I believe it is working ... my ebuilds do not appear to be getting deleted ... which is my goal. If my systems (which I now will sync up every two or three days) appear to continue in this way (where my ebuilds are not getting deleted) then I will post a "solved" in the topic title.
